More:Senate passes minimum wage boost for California
SB 3 would raise wage to $11 an hour on Jan. 1
Wage tied to inflation in 2019
JUNE 1, 2015
As labor unions lead a nationwide push for a higher minimum wage, the California Senate on Monday approved raising the state’s required hourly rate to $11 in 2016 and $13 in 2017.
Under Senate Bill 3, which passed by a vote of 23-15, California’s minimum wage would also begin increasing annually in 2019 based on inflation. The measure heads next to the Assembly.

More:California Senate approves health care for undocumented immigrants
Under SB 4, undocumented children would be eligible for Medi-Cal
Bill also allows immigrants to purchase insurance on state exchange
JUNE 2, 2015
A proposal to expand health care to Californians in the country illegally cleared the Senate on Tuesday, passing on a 28-11 vote and heading to the Assembly.
Senate Bill 4 would allow undocumented immigrants to purchase health insurance on the state exchange, pending a federal waiver, and enroll eligible children under the age of 19 in Medi-Cal, the state’s insurance program for the poor. A capped number of undocumented adults would also be allowed participate, if additional funding is appropriated in the state budget.

More:California Senate approves increase in legal age to buy tobacco
JUNE 2, 2015
With no debate and bipartisan support, the state Senate voted 26-8 on Tuesday to raise the legal age to buy tobacco in California from 18 to 21.
Senate Bill 151 aims to keep cigarettes out of the hands of teenagers. Nine in 10 smokers take up the habit by age 18, according to the American Lung Association in California, and 36,000 California kids start smoking each year.
“Cigarettes are the single most dangerous consumer product ever sold,” said Sen. Ed Hernandez, D-Azusa, the measure’s author. “It’s time to stop allowing tobacco companies to make their deadly product so readily available to our youth.”
